Offers “General Electric”

Expires soon General Electric

General Manager - Central Europe

  • Berlin, GERMANY

Job description

Job Description Summary

The General Manager, Power Conversion Germany is responsible for full regional P&L (150m$, 500 employees), commercial and execution performance in the region including team leadership, business development, orders, sales, engineering, project execution, production, after sales services & customer relations.

Job Description

In this role, you have a full regional P&L responsibility and the full ownership across all functions (manufaturing, sales, tendering, engineering, project, quality, EHS, services)

You are responsible to

  • Define the business strategy for the region in conjunction with other Power Conversion stakeholders
  • Work with global Product & Technology group to choose the right product & strategy roadmap
  • Build a growth plan to develop the business globally in conjunction with other Power Conversion operations
  • Execute business plan in accordance with the region blueprint, driving commercial, technical & project execution
  • Deliver to our customers on time, at expected cost and with the right level of quality
  • Provide aspirational leadership to the local team whilst continuing to develop the technical skills & capabilities required to ensure our success across commercial, engineering, project management, production…
  • Design, develop and implement process improvements, through LEAN methodologies focusing on enhanced quality consistent with objectives;

Preferred qualifications:

  • Experience in managing a comparable size P&L previously with GMBh responsibility
  • Solid understanding of system integration challenges
  • Track record in project execution with focus on delivering to customers on time and with the right level of quality
  • Strong commercial acumen; ability to build and retain relations with customers
  • Strong business and transformation capabilities will be valuable coupled with strong leadership and team-building skills
  • Progressive leadership in project, sales or general management, with measurable achievements and results, and significant exposure to the relevant market

Other Key Information:

  • Position is based at our offices in Berlin, Germany
  • Estimated orders volume: >$150 MM
  • Centre of Excellence for Renewable Energies
  • Main locations in Germany include 1 manufacturing site
  • Responsible for Central & Eastern Europe
  • HC 500 people

Additional Information

Relocation Assistance Provided: Yes

Make every future a success.
  • Job directory
  • Business directory